Inclined impact testers simulate real-world scenarios, replicating the shocks and bumps that packages may encounter during transportation, handling, and storage. These testing machines go beyond traditional drop tests, offering a more comprehensive evaluation of a package’s ability to withstand inclined impacts, mirroring the challenges it might face in various scenarios.
Packages endure a rollercoaster ride during transportation, facing vibrations, jolts, and inclines that can put them to the test. Inclined impact testers assess how well a package can withstand these challenges, ensuring that the contents remain secure and undamaged. Whether it’s traveling by road, rail, air, or sea, the testing process helps identify weak points and prompts improvements in packaging design.
Inclined impact tester is not limited to transportation scenarios; they also replicate the challenges of stacking on shelves and the sliding of packages during handling. By subjecting packages to inclined impacts, these testers provide valuable insights into the package’s structural integrity, influencing design enhancements that minimize the risk of damage during storage and handling operations.
For businesses operating in a global marketplace, adherence to international packaging standards is imperative. Inclined impact testers play a vital role in ensuring compliance with standards such as ISO 2248 and those set by the International Safe Transit Association (ISTA). This compliance not only instills confidence in the quality of packages but also opens doors to international markets.
